WOMEN'S TENNIS EARNS NO. 3 SEED

Aurora, N.Y.- The Wells College women's tennis team has secured the No. 3 seed in the upcoming North Eastern Athletic Conference Championship tournament to be held at Birchwood Tennis Club on Thursday, April 22 and Friday, April 23 in Clarks Summit, Pa. The Express will take on No. 2 seed Keuka College starting on Thursday at 9:10 a.m.

The Express finished the 2010 regular season at an overall record of 5-4, while posting a 5-2 record in NEAC play. Keuka College took the only meeting between the two teams defeating Wells 5-4 back on April 5th in Aurora, N.Y. Penn. St. Berks earned the overall top seed with a record of 6-1, while SUNY Cobleskill rounds out the tournament pool with the No. 4 overall seed at 4-3.

The NEAC will also host individual championships in all six singles flights and all three doubles flights. The top four players at each singles position qualify for the individual tournament. The Express qualified at No. 4, No. 5, and No. 6 singles, while qualifying in all three double flights.

Ana Lucia Riley will represent the Express at No. 4 singles, Aya Shiraishi at No. 5, and Caitlyn Copfer at No. 6.

In doubles action the duo of Cat Abrego and Sarah Hansen will represent the Express at No. 1 doubles, Paula Goodnough and Riley at No. 2, and twin sisters Mindy and Lorina Lamier at No. 3.
